Description

This application uses Node.js and Express.js to create Note Taker page that allows the user to write and save notes. The user can also view the notes in read-only mode and delete obsolete data. The application uses an Express.js back-end to save and retrieve its note data from a JSON file.

Usage

The Note Taker app is initiated by visiting the webpage below;

https://note-taker-express101.herokuapp.com/

The image below shows the landing page of the Note Taker app.

The landing page

When user clicks the "Get Started" button, the application opens the Notes page of the app.

The Notes Page

Once on the notes page, the user can view any existing note in read-only mode.

Winter Solstice note in read-only mode

The user can click on the "+" sign on the right side of the navbar to add a new note. The note has title and description sections for the user to enter their notes. Once the user start to enter their notes, a save icon appears to allow saving the note on completion. The image below shows the user entering a unsaved note.

Adding a new note

On completing adding a new note, the user clicks the save icon and the new note gets added to the list of existing notes.

New note added to Note Taker

The user may click on any note to delete. When the user clicks to delete a note, the application presents a modal for the user to confirm deleting the note. The user may confirm or cancel the delete request by clicking "Delete" or "Cancel" respectively.

App asking the user to confirm a delete request Once a note is deleted, the Note Taker page displays the updated list of existing notes excluding the deleted note.

Updated Notes Page excluding deleted note

Features

In addition to fulfilling the above requirements, the application also has the following features:

  1. The application adds the ability to delete notes.
  2. The application prevents accidental note deletion by asking for confirming to delete any selected note.
